A Comprehensive Look at Hearing Evaluations
Are you experiencing difficulty understanding conversations? Do certain sounds appear distorted? You may be facing hearing loss, and a thorough hearing evaluation is the vital first step in addressing it. A hearing evaluation performed by a qualified audiologist can pinpoint the exact nature of your difficulties. Through a series of tests, they will identify any potential hearing impairments and recommend appropriate treatment options tailored to your individual needs.
- A hearing evaluation may involve various approaches, such as audiometry, tympanometry, and otoscopy.
- These tests help assess the performance of your ears and pinpoint the location of any hearing loss.
Understanding the source of your hearing concerns is critical for receiving effective treatment. A comprehensive hearing evaluation empowers you to make aware decisions about your hearing health and consider potential solutions to improve your quality of life.

Advanced Audiology Services
In today's world, hearing loss is a common challenge. Thankfully, innovative audiology services are offering encouraging solutions to help individuals restore their auditory function. From traditional hearing aids to the latest innovations, audiologists are dedicated to delivering personalized care and solutions that meet the unique needs of each patient.
These of these innovative audiology services include:
* Inner ear devices: These technologies can provide a new sense of hearing for individuals with severe to profound hearing loss.
* Bone conduction hearing aids|: This type of device transmits sound vibrations through the bone, bypassing the outer and middle ear. It can be a helpful option for people with middle ear hearing loss.
* Digital hearing aids: These solutions offer improved sound quality, noise reduction, and adaptability. They can be programmed to meet a wide range of hearing loss needs.
* Hearing assistive technology|: These technologies can help amplify sound in specific situations, such as during phone conversations or in noisy environments. They can be especially beneficial for people with mild to moderate hearing loss.
Audiologists regularly undergo training to stay up-to-date on the latest innovations in audiology. By choosing a qualified and experienced audiologist, you can be confident that you are receiving the best possible care for your hearing health.

Effective Ear Infection Treatment to Soothe Symptoms
Dealing with an ear infection can be painful and uncomfortable. Luckily, there are tried-and-true treatments available to help you find relief and feel better faster. First, it's important to talk to your doctor for a proper diagnosis and treatment plan. They may recommend over-the-counter pain relievers like ibuprofen or acetaminophen to reduce discomfort. Warm compresses placed on the affected ear can also provide soothing relief by loosening muscle tension. For some cases, your doctor may prescribe ear drops to treat the infection directly. It's important to follow your doctor's instructions carefully and complete the full course of treatment even if you start feeling better sooner.
In addition to medical treatments, there are some home remedies that may help alleviate symptoms. Staying hydrated is crucial as it can help thin the mucus buildup in your ears. Carefully blowing your nose can also help drain any fluid and reduce pressure. Getting plenty of rest is important for your body to overcome the infection. Avoid swimming or getting water in your ears until the infection has cleared up.
